The Prayer
Why would you spare me?
I have seen the evil that men have done I have seen their sins stacked up miles above oceans deep filling the earth with treachery and debauchery
My sins filled more overfill all oceans and canyons I have done more evil in your sight than all of humanity I am the supreme chief of sinners
But yet you saw me not the good that I could ever do but the wickedness that was in me and you pitied me because I was a fool and you sought me because I was lost and you loved me because I was completely unlovable
When I saw your glory from the deepest, darkest parts of my heart I cried out in agony and pain, "HAVE MERCY ON ME, A SINNER!"
And your sweetest, only begotten Son laid his mighty hand on me and quietly respond, "I do not condemn you"
Now, only because of You that I will go and sin no more.
Praise be to your loveliest name.
